683 BMW cars for sale in Hatch End

Main listing image - BMW 2 Series Gran Coupe

BMW 2 Series Gran Coupe218i [136] Sport 4dr [Live Cockpit Professional]

2021
21,881 miles
Petrol

£17,990

or £270 mo
39 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£269.52, Customer Deposit: £2,698.00, Total Deposit: £2,698.50, Optional Final Payment: £9,124.00, Total Charge For Credit: £6,499.94, Total Amount Payable: £24,489.94, Representative APR: 13.90%, Interest Rate (Fixed): 13.07%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000

BMW X5xDrive45e M Sport 5dr Auto

2021
23,268 miles
Hybrid

£41,950

or £648 mo
39 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£647.85, Customer Deposit: £6,292.00, Total Deposit: £6,292.50, Optional Final Payment: £20,082.00, Total Charge For Credit: £14,873.45, Total Amount Payable: £56,823.45, Representative APR: 13.90%, Interest Rate (Fixed): 13.08%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000

BMW 1 Series128ti 5dr Step Auto

2021
32,833 miles
Petrol

£24,450

or £404 mo
39 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£403.04, Customer Deposit: £3,667.00, Total Deposit: £3,667.50, Optional Final Payment: £10,136.00, Total Charge For Credit: £8,296.38, Total Amount Payable: £32,746.38, Representative APR: 13.90%, Interest Rate (Fixed): 13.07%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W X5xDrive40i M Sport 5dr Auto

2021
66,310 miles
Petrol

£38,095

or £645 mo
39 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£644.95, Customer Deposit: £5,714.00, Total Deposit: £5,714.25, Optional Final Payment: £14,746.00, Total Charge For Credit: £12,677.90, Total Amount Payable: £50,772.90, Representative APR: 13.90%, Interest Rate (Fixed): 13.08%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000

BMW X1xDrive 20d xLine 5dr Step Auto

2021
55,141 miles
Diesel

£20,795

or £348 mo
39 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£347.02, Customer Deposit: £3,119.00, Total Deposit: £3,119.25, Optional Final Payment: £8,360.00, Total Charge For Credit: £6,994.19, Total Amount Payable: £27,789.19, Representative APR: 13.90%, Interest Rate (Fixed): 13.07%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W X1sDrive 18d M Sport 5dr

2021
32,511 miles
Diesel

£20,550

or £334 mo
39 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£333.53, Customer Deposit: £3,082.00, Total Deposit: £3,082.50, Optional Final Payment: £8,841.00, Total Charge For Credit: £7,049.41, Total Amount Payable: £27,599.41, Representative APR: 13.90%, Interest Rate (Fixed): 13.07%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

613-630 of 683 vehicles